如何通过API实现高效可靠的短信发送与接收?

短信接收中心是一个提供发送和接收短信API服务的平台,允许用户通过编程接口集成短信功能到自己的应用程序中。它支持各种规模的企业和个人开发者,使得发送通知、验证码或其他信息变得简单快捷。

短信接收中心(SMS Receiving Center,简称SMSC)是负责接收、处理和转发短信消息的系统,在许多国家和地区,移动运营商都设有短信接收中心,以便于管理和监控短信流量,发送和接收短信API(应用程序编程接口)是一种允许开发者在其应用程序中集成短信功能的技术。

短信接收中心_发送接收短信API
(图片来源网络,侵删)

以下是一些关于发送和接收短信API的详细信息:

1、短信API的类型:

REST API:通过HTTP请求发送和接收短信,这种类型的API通常使用JSON或XML格式的数据进行通信。

SOAP API:基于XML的API,使用SOAP协议进行通信。

SMPP API:直接与短信服务提供商的SMPP服务器进行通信,适用于大量短信发送。

2、发送短信API的功能:

发送短信:提供手机号码、短信内容和可选参数(如编码、有效期等),以发送短信。

群发短信:一次向多个手机号码发送相同的短信内容。

短信接收中心_发送接收短信API
(图片来源网络,侵删)

个性化短信:根据收件人的信息定制短信内容。

短信模板:创建和管理预先定义的短信模板,以便在发送短信时重复使用。

3、接收短信API的功能:

接收短信:从短信服务提供商接收短信并将其转发到指定的URL或回调函数。

短信过滤:根据关键词或其他条件过滤收到的短信。

短信回复:对收到的短信进行自动回复。

短信报告:获取已发送短信的送达报告,包括状态、时间等信息。

4、短信API的使用场景:

短信接收中心_发送接收短信API
(图片来源网络,侵删)

验证码发送:为用户注册、登录或密码重置发送验证码。

通知提醒:发送订单状态、支付确认、活动通知等短信提醒。

营销推广:发送促销信息、优惠券、会员关怀等营销短信。

客户服务:解答客户问题、处理投诉建议等服务短信。

5、短信API的集成步骤:

选择短信服务提供商:根据价格、服务质量、技术支持等因素选择合适的短信服务提供商。

获取API密钥:注册并获取API密钥,用于身份验证和授权。

阅读API文档:了解API的使用方法、参数、示例等详细信息。

编写代码:根据API文档,编写发送和接收短信的代码。

测试和调试:在实际环境中测试API的功能和性能,解决可能遇到的问题。

部署上线:将集成好的短信功能部署到生产环境,为最终用户提供服务。

短信接收中心和发送接收短信API是实现短信通信的关键组件,通过了解这些概念和功能,开发者可以更好地在其应用程序中集成短信功能,提高用户体验和服务质量。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-01 00:40
下一篇 2024-08-01 00:45

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信